What is Limango? Limango Review

Limango is one of the most famous online hypermarkets in Germany, mainly selling women's clothing, children's clothing, shoes and hats, home products, etc.



About Limango


Limango was founded in 2007 and is active in Germany, Austria, the Netherlands, Poland and France. Limango was acquired by the Otto Group in 2009 and became a wholly owned subsidiary of myToys, with 322 employees currently.


With 8 million members and 1.7 million buyers, Limango is the leading private shopping community targeting European mothers and young families.


With sales of 6,000 pieces per year, Limango caters for the entire family, offering a selection of brands of baby clothing, children's and adult fashion, cosmetics, outdoor sports and home living at attractive prices.


Other sales channels include Limango-outlet, Limango-deals and Limango-travel, which complement the Limango range with an ongoing offer of products, coupons and family travel services.


Open to third-party sellers


On July 5, 2018, after successful operation on the App side, Limango, a well-known German e-commerce company, launched the platform Limango on its German website limango.de, allowing third-party sellers to sell products.


The marketplace already sells nearly 10,000 products from about 60 sellers, whose products are targeted at families and complement Limango's own range.


Limango claims to provide platform buyers with "a brand new shopping experience, offering the latest brand products with the advantage of short delivery time, while it also inspires consumers to discover new products". Limango currently has more than 2 million users and is very popular among young families.


event


In 2015, Limango, a well-known German shopping website, announced the end of its business in Turkey. Limango made the decision to withdraw from Turkey because its share of the Turkish online retail market had shrunk to less than 10%.


Limango was registered with the Istanbul Commerce Council on February 19, 2009, with a capital of $35.68 million. Limango's decision to withdraw from Turkey appears to be due to the company's share of the Turkish online retail market having shrunk to less than 10%. Limango's owner, Otto-Europe Beteiligungs, is a leading German company.


Development History


-In 2007, Limango went online.


-In 2008, we launched our first activity with a well-known brand manufacturer.


-In 2009, Limango entered the Turkish market.


-In 2010, the number of Limango members reached 1 million.


-In 2015, Limango announced its withdrawal from the Turkish market.


-In 2018, Limango opened to third-party sellers.
